A spacious and beautifully presented Grade II Listed five bedroom detached thatched cottage, offering excellent living accommodation and set in grounds of over 1.1 acres. The accommodation comprises of a thatched porch leading into a large central reception hall giving access to a ground floor cloakroom, large dual aspect sitting room with French doors to the rear garden and a gallery above. Adjacent to this, there is a dual aspect family/playroom, large kitchen/breakfast room, which is fitted with an extensive range of oak units, granite worktops and gives access to a utility room with stable door to outside and separate dining room.
Stairs to the first floor landing offer; a study area, storage cupboards, access to (mainly boarded) roof space, bedroom one is a large dual aspect room with wardrobes and an ensuite bath/shower room, bedrooms two and three are also large dual aspect rooms. There are two further bedrooms, one of which has built-in wardrobes, and a family bath/shower room.
A long gravel driveway provides ample parking and leads to a detached double garage with woodshed/workshop behind. There is a terrace, a lawn and a firepit at the rear, and a spacious side garden. Adjacent to the drive there is a paddock adjoining fields.

Location:
Lytchett Minster is a picturesque village with 2 pubs, a historic church and the popular Lytchett Minster School for pupils aged 11-18. The village is about 4 miles from the coastal town of Poole, and enjoys good road access to the county town of Dorchester. Both of these towns have mainline rail links to London Waterloo.
